Children’s physical activity worldwide dropped by 20% over the Covid-19 pandemic, according to a JAMA Pediatrics study.

A 17-minute decline in physical time also represents a one-third reduction in recommended physical activity for young children and school children, to promote good physical health and psychosocial functioning, the study found. Not surprisingly, children with consistent access to outdoor spaces were twice as likely to meet physical activity guidelines, while children who lived in cooler areas faced an even more significant reduction in physical activity when pandemic restrictions were compounded by cold weather.
